We conducted a quantitative proteomic analysis of HGFs from early to late HSV-1 infection stage using DIA-based li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ry (LC-MS/MS). This work aimed to identify host factors variations and provide information on the various cellular and molecular pathways activated in HGFs. These results help to understand pathological process post HSV-1 infection in periodontal tissues and their potential role in pathogenic mechanisms.
